Re: FEHLER: konnte auf den Status von Transaktion XY nicht zugreifen

From: Hans-Jürgen Schönig <postgres(at)cybertec(dot)at>
To: Bernd Helmle <mailings(at)oopsware(dot)de>
Cc: Andreas Kretschmer <akretschmer(at)spamfence(dot)net>, pgsql-de-allgemein(at)postgresql(dot)org
Subject: Re: FEHLER: konnte auf den Status von Transaktion XY nicht zugreifen
Date: 2012-02-21 15:08:43
Message-ID: 8652A8B8-4AB3-493E-B7FE-79771E5B4011@cybertec.at
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-de-allgemein

On Jan 31, 2012, at 4:20 PM, Bernd Helmle wrote:

>
>
> --On 27. Januar 2012 18:00:33 +0100 Andreas Kretschmer <akretschmer(at)spamfence(dot)net> wrote:
>
>>> Traceback (most recent call last):
>>> File "./bug_close_history.py", line 101, in <module>
>>> curs.execute(query)
>>> psycopg2.OperationalError: FEHLER: konnte auf den Status von Transaktion
>>> 3301449728 nicht zugreifen DETAIL: Konnte Datei »pg_clog/0C4C« nicht
>>> öffnen: Datei oder Verzeichnis nicht gefunden.
>>
>> Das ist das Problem.
>>
>> Woran das liegt kann ich Dir nicht sagen, defekte Platte wäre eine
>> Option.
>
> Das kann vielfältige Ursachen haben, von Problemen mit Filesystem bis hin
> zu defekten Tupelheadern, verursacht bspw. durch defektes RAM. Alternativ kämen noch Probleme mit pg_upgrade hinzu.
>
> Eine Chance, dass diese Instanz in der Vergangenheit mit pg_upgrade "behandelt" wurde?
>
> --
> Thanks
>
> Bernd

das stimmt, das kann alles sein …
ich persönlich bin aber noch nicht ganz davon überzeugt, dass wirklich alles bugs aus der clog implementierung raus sind …
wir haben auch schon fehler gesehen, die weder ram noch filesystem waren.
das coole daran ist, dass man das de facto nicht "provozieren" kann …
in den letzten jahren hat es den ein oder anderen clog fix gegeben - das hats verbessert.
aber, so 100% sicher, dass alle bugs raus sind, bin ich mir nicht … ich habe selber schon viel im code gegraben aber irgendwie noch keinen anhaltspunkt gefunden,.

liebe grüße,

hans

--
Cybertec Schönig & Schönig GmbH
Gröhrmühlgasse 26
A-2700 Wiener Neustadt
Web: http://www.postgresql-support.de

In response to

Browse pgsql-de-allgemein by date

  From Date Subject
Next Message Andreas Kretschmer 2012-03-09 08:56:20 Linux New Media Awards 21012
Previous Message Susanne Ebrecht 2012-02-21 12:32:46 Re: Re: FEHLER: konnte auf den Status von Transaktion XY nicht zugreifen